Applcation of generalized plasticity model in square CFT column analysis
Apstrakt
In the paper, an efficient three-dimensional concentrated plasticity nonlinear beam-column element is used for the simulation of the response of square CFT columns. The element adopts the concept of the generalized plasticity material model for the section resultant - element deformation relation and has plastic hinges located at the ends of the element and described with yield and limit surfaces. Determination of the adequate element parameters which are essential for a successful description of the CFT member behavior is discussed. Among these parameters, most important are the stiffness and yield surface parameters.
